My story

Born in Cleveland, Ohio and raised in the city, I learned from my "blue-collared" parents hard work, being passionate about what you love and most importantly, being a good person.  My dad always told me to be humble and if you do good things it will come back to you.  

At an early age I developed a passion for tennis.  Each day, with no coaching, I played tennis against a wall by myself for hours.  As my talent progressed, I navigated through the junior tennis circuit eventually earning an athletic scholarship to the University of Akron for Men's Tennis.  My hard work on the team paid off and my teammates elected me Captain in my senior year.

I kept that passion alive, competing and coaching after college.  As the Head Tennis Coach at Orange High School, I was given the honor of Plain Dealer Coach of the Year in 2003.

Throughout my adult life, I have had many positions which have guided me to where I am today.  In 1996, I was accepted in the Cleveland Police Academy where I served as an officer for the City of Cleveland for 20 years.  During my career, I passed my Series 7 license exam and worked part-time as an registered representative.

Toward the end of my career, I served on the Board of Directors of the Ohio Police & Fire Pension Fund.  In 2014 I was Chairman.  The fund oversaw the defined benefit retirement plan for municipal law enforcement officers in the State of Ohio.  The fund had investments of approximately $15 Billion.  The board signed off on all investment decisions for the fund.

During that time, I acted as an Independent Fiduciary for the United States Department of Labor, assisting them with overseeing orders of the court for pension plans that had judgements against them.  After a small stint working with 401k plans, I moved my practice to individuals.

During my tenure on the board, I completed Advanced Portfolio Management Classes at the Executive Management Program at the Wharton School of Business.  This program was the catalyst to understand how the Ultra-high Net Worth managed their assets.

I have owned several outside business during my lifetime including a freight business, rental properties and technology company.

In 2014, with the loss of my father, I began writing and formulating Yourefolio..  Today, Yourefolio is one of the most predominantly used Estate and Legacy Planning softwares by estate planners in the U.S. It is currently the most comprehensive professional platform on the market.

After acting as Chief Executive Officer for Yourefolio, I understood the value of understanding your business numbers.  In 2023, I passed the Internal Revenue Service Enrolled Agent Exams and am currently an IRS Enrolled Agent.  This certification allows me to represent individuals in front of the Internal Revenue Service.

Currently, beside the Enrolled Agent designation, I am the President and Owner of River Wealth Management in Westlake, Ohio.  Married to wonderful Jessica with two superstar children, Allie and Adam (and one Wheaton Terrier, Winston) in Rocky River, Ohio.
